]> git.djapps.eu Git - pkg/ggml/sources/whisper.cpp/commit
vulkan: perf_logger improvements (llama/15246)
authorJeff Bolz <redacted>
Thu, 14 Aug 2025 13:38:10 +0000 (08:38 -0500)
committerGeorgi Gerganov <redacted>
Mon, 18 Aug 2025 17:30:45 +0000 (20:30 +0300)
commit1d8b21caa007ee6fa5595d7f4c2ac7ea09799465
tree06d08c233261105a52de2a9cfc30de0383b68911
parent4a6cf896adf55add2ad66bf5fa739f838d023c85
vulkan: perf_logger improvements (llama/15246)

* vulkan: perf_logger improvements

- Account for batch dimension in flops calculation.
- Fix how "_VEC" is detected for mat_mul_id.
- Fix "n" dimension for mat_mul_id (in case of broadcasting).
- Include a->type in name.

* use <=mul_mat_vec_max_cols rather than ==1
ggml/src/ggml-vulkan/ggml-vulkan.cpp